An online switching modeling for calciner outlet temperature via grey correlation analysis

This paper describes a switching model for cal-ciner outlet temperature via grey correlation analysis, aims to the outlet temperature control of calciner. Firstly, we analyze the cement precalcining process and find quantity of tertiary air, coal feeding and raw material feeding are the influencing factors of calciner outlet temperature. Secondly, we establish an offline mathematical model of calciner outlet temperature based on grey theory, but the fitted value is inaccurate. Then we provide an online switching modeling method, which means the model would change correspondingly to reflect the variation trend of calciner outlet temperature. Finally, the simulation results show the effectiveness of the proposed method.
